Using the bottle opener
1 Insert a bottle with a bottle cap into the bottle opener. Make sure that the cap 
lip is firmly resting on the inner lip of the bottle opener. 
2 Carefully pull the bottle downward to remove the cap.
Adjusting the shelf
Your refrigerator has two shelves. The top shelf is adjustable. The bottom shelf is 
fixed.
1 Open the refrigerator door all the way.
2 Lift the back of a shelf, then pull it out.
3 To reinstall the shelf, align the shelf above the shelf rails with the back of the 
shelf tilted up. Slide the shelf on to the rails, then lower the back.
Note: 
• Setting the temperature control to 0 stops the cooling cycle, but doesn’t 
disconnect the power. To disconnect power, unplug the power cord.
• The internal temperature of your refrigerator can vary based on ambient 
temperature, the quantity of items stored, and how frequently the door is 
opened.
